Drop Poem by Bill Upton

Drop



Mercy shut down the office early today-
Sent the workers home without their paychecks-
Locked the doors behind them.
No explanation given.

Trust walked away today
Not saying where it was headed,
Just declaring
It wasn't returning.

Truth set itself on fire today,
Drenched in gasoline and dishonesty,
Burned beyond recognition.
The family was notified.

One by one we are losing our virtues.
We are abandoning our means of Grace,
Voluntarily, with no resistance
We are morally imploding,
Sacrificing the core of our character.

We don't need binoculars to see the invading army
Advancing swiftly toward our front gates,
But we have evidently lost the courage, the spirit,
The very tenets of our constitution
While abandoning our own fort.

Evil has many faces- some visible, some not,
But the dark cloud it sends to surround our souls
Will never leave on its own.
It will never be defeated just by maintaining an upright position.
It will require that we, collectively,
In prayer,
Go to our knees.
